JSSC JILCCE Recruitment 2026 — 326 Posts Notification OUT
Jharkhand Intermediate Level Exam | Health Supervisor, MPW, Fishery TA & More | Advt No. 03/2026 | jssc.jharkhand.gov.in

The Jharkhand Staff Selection Commission (JSSC) has officially released the JILCCE 2026 Notification (Advertisement No. 03/2026) on 25 June 2026 to fill 326 regular vacancies across 6 posts under various Jharkhand Government departments through the Jharkhand Intermediate Level Combined Competitive Examination 2026 (JILCCE-2026). The posts include Health Supervisor / Swasthya Paryavekshak (137 posts) under the Health Directorate, Multipurpose Health Worker / MPW (62 posts), Fishery Technical Assistant (41 posts), Insect Collector (32 posts), Junior Regional Investigator (27 posts), and Veterinary Assistant / Medical Assistant (27 posts). Candidates who have passed Intermediate (10+2) from a recognised institution and are aged between 18 to 35 years can apply online from 20 July 2026 to 19 August 2026 (midnight) at jssc.jharkhand.gov.in. Selection is through a two-stage CBT/OMR examination — Preliminary Exam followed by a 3-paper Main Exam — with negative marking of 1 mark per wrong answer.

Exam Pattern — Preliminary & Main Examination

The JILCCE 2026 has a two-stage exam process. The Preliminary Exam is held only if applications exceed 50,000 — otherwise, JSSC may directly conduct the Main Exam. All exams are in CBT (Computer Based Test) or OMR mode, bilingual (Hindi & English), with Objective MCQ questions carrying 3 marks each and a penalty of −1 mark per wrong answer.

📝 Preliminary Examination (Conditional — only if applications > 50,000)
PaperSubjects CoveredQuestionsMarksDurationNeg. Marking
Single PaperGeneral Knowledge | Jharkhand GK | Current Affairs | Science | Mathematics | Reasoning1203602 Hours−1 per wrong
Shortlisting for Main Exam15× vacancies per category shortlisted for Main Exam based on Prelim merit
📚 Main Examination — 3 Papers
PaperSubjectsQuestionsMarksDurationNature
Paper 1Language Knowledge (Hindi / Regional Language)
Min. qualifying marks: 30% — not counted in merit
2 HoursQualifying Only
Paper 2General Knowledge | Jharkhand GK | Current Affairs | Science | Reasoning | Mathematics
Common for all posts
2 HoursCounted in Merit
Paper 3Post-Specific Subject Paper
Health Supervisor/MPW: Biology/Health Science | Fishery TA: Fisheries/Zoology | Junior Investigator: Mathematics/Statistics | Veterinary: Biology/Agriculture/Animal Science
2 HoursCounted in Merit
Final MeritBased on Paper 2 + Paper 3 marks only (Paper 1 is qualifying only)
Each Question: +3 Marks Correct | −1 Mark Wrong | 0 for Unattempted
Score = (Correct × 3) − (Wrong × 1) | Final Merit = Paper 2 + Paper 3 (normalised if multi-shift) | Prelim only if apps > 50,000
⚠️ Key Exam Rules to Remember
  • If total applications are less than 50,000, JSSC may decide to conduct the Main Exam directly without a Preliminary Exam
  • If the exam is held in multiple shifts, marks are normalised using a formula published on the JSSC website
  • Paper 1 (Language) is qualifying in nature — minimum 30% marks required — but marks are NOT added to merit
  • Final merit is based exclusively on Paper 2 + Paper 3 (Main Exam)
  • Both CBT (computer-based) and OMR mode may be used at JSSC’s discretion
  • The exam is conducted in Hindi and English — candidates can answer in either language

Complete Selection Process — Stage by Stage
1

Online Application & Screening

Candidates submit online applications at jssc.jharkhand.gov.in from 20 July to 19 August 2026. A correction window is available from 21 to 23 August 2026. Applications are screened for eligibility based on declared qualification, age, category, and post preferences.

2

Preliminary Examination (Conditional)

Conducted only if total applications exceed 50,000. A single-paper exam of 120 MCQs, 360 marks, 2 hours covering General Knowledge, Jharkhand GK, Science, Mathematics, and Reasoning. Negative marking of 1 mark per wrong answer. Based on Prelim scores, candidates equal to 15× category-wise vacancies are shortlisted for the Main Exam. If applications are below 50,000, JSSC may conduct the Main Exam directly.

3

Main Examination — 3 Papers (Merit-determining)

Three papers, each of 2 hours duration, with 3 marks per correct answer and −1 for wrong answers. Paper 1 (Language) is qualifying only (30% minimum). Paper 2 (General Knowledge / Jharkhand GK) and Paper 3 (Post-specific Subject) are counted for final merit. Normalisation is applied if exam is held in multiple shifts.

4

Merit List Preparation

A category-wise and post-wise merit list is prepared based on Paper 2 + Paper 3 normalised marks of the Main Exam. Candidates above the category-wise cut-off are called for document verification. In case of tie in marks, tie-breaking criteria as per JSSC rules apply.

5

Document Verification (DV)

Shortlisted candidates must produce original documents — educational certificates, category certificates, domicile/residence proof, Jharkhand local candidate certificate (where applicable), and other relevant documents — for verification. Candidates failing DV are disqualified from the final selection.

6

Final Appointment

Candidates clearing DV are recommended for appointment to respective departments. Final joining orders and training schedules are issued by the concerned Jharkhand Government departments. The appointment is to regular (permanent) Group C posts.

Frequently Asked Questions — JSSC JILCCE 2026
Q1
What is JSSC JILCCE 2026 and how many posts are there?
+
JSSC JILCCE 2026 stands for Jharkhand Intermediate Level Combined Competitive Examination 2026, conducted by the Jharkhand Staff Selection Commission. It is recruiting 326 regular vacancies across 6 posts under Advertisement No. 03/2026 dated 25 June 2026. The posts are: Health Supervisor (137), Multipurpose Health Worker/MPW (62), Fishery Technical Assistant (41), Insect Collector (32), Junior Regional Investigator (27), and Veterinary Assistant/Medical Assistant (27). All posts are permanent Group C positions in various Jharkhand Government departments.
Q2
What is the last date to apply for JSSC JILCCE 2026?
+
The last date to submit the online application for JSSC JILCCE 2026 is 19 August 2026 (midnight). The deadline for fee payment and uploading photo/signature is 20 August 2026 (midnight). Additionally, a correction window from 21 to 23 August 2026 is provided for limited edits to the submitted form. Candidates are advised to apply well before 19 August to avoid last-minute server overload issues.
Q3
Is the JSSC JILCCE Preliminary Exam mandatory for all candidates?
+
No — the Preliminary Examination is conditional. It will be conducted only if the total number of applications received for a particular post exceeds 50,000. If applications are fewer than 50,000 for a post, JSSC may decide to conduct the Main Examination directly without a Preliminary round. Given that JILCCE 2026 has multiple posts and 326 total vacancies, it is likely that certain popular posts (like Health Supervisor with 137 vacancies) may attract more than 50,000 applications and trigger a Prelim exam for those posts.
Q4
Can candidates from states other than Jharkhand apply for JSSC JILCCE 2026?
+
Yes, candidates from other states can apply for JSSC JILCCE 2026. However, they will be treated as General (Unreserved) category candidates regardless of their actual category (SC/ST/OBC/EWS). This means: they must pay the General category fee of ₹100/-, they are not eligible for category-based reservation in vacancies, and they cannot claim fee exemption available to Jharkhand SC/ST/PwBD candidates. Reservation benefits (both fee concession and vacancy reservation) apply only to residents of Jharkhand.
Q5
What is the salary for posts recruited through JSSC JILCCE 2026?
+
All posts recruited through JSSC JILCCE 2026 fall under Pay Band PB-I: ₹5,200–₹20,200 with Grade Pay ranging from ₹1,800 to ₹2,400 depending on the specific post, as per Jharkhand Government pay rules. Under the 7th CPC-equivalent structure adopted by Jharkhand, the gross in-hand salary including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and other allowances for a new Group C recruit is approximately ₹25,000–₹35,000 per month. Additionally, Jharkhand Government employees enjoy job security, medical benefits, leave travel concession, pension, and other service benefits.
Q6
What subjects do I need to prepare for the JSSC JILCCE Main Exam?
+
For the JSSC JILCCE 2026 Main Exam:

Paper 1 — Language (Qualifying): Hindi / Regional Language of Jharkhand — tests grammar, comprehension, and writing ability. Minimum 30% required to qualify; marks not counted in merit.

Paper 2 — General Knowledge (Merit): Indian History, Geography, Indian Polity, Economy, Current Affairs (national & international), Jharkhand GK (history, geography, culture, government schemes), Basic Science, Mathematics, and Reasoning.

Paper 3 — Post-specific Subject (Merit): Depends on the post applied for — Biology/Health Science for Health Supervisor & MPW; Fisheries/Zoology for Fishery TA; Mathematics/Statistics for Junior Regional Investigator; Biology/Agriculture/Animal Husbandry for Veterinary/Medical Assistant; Biology/Science for Insect Collector. Focus on Jharkhand-specific topics throughout all papers.
Q7
Can a candidate apply for multiple posts in JSSC JILCCE 2026?
+
Yes, candidates can select multiple post preferences in order of priority during the online application process. The system will consider preferences based on the candidate’s merit rank and availability of vacancies in their category for each preferred post. However, candidates must ensure they meet the post-specific eligibility criteria (especially the stream requirement in 10+2) for every post they select. Applying for a post for which you don’t meet the stream requirement may lead to rejection at the Document Verification stage even if you score well in the exam. Carefully review the official notification for each post’s eligibility before selecting preferences.
Q8
What documents are needed for JSSC JILCCE 2026 Document Verification?
+
At the Document Verification (DV) stage, candidates will typically need to produce:

1. 10th class (Matriculation) certificate & marksheet — for date of birth proof
2. Intermediate (10+2) certificate & marksheet — for educational qualification
3. Category certificate (SC/ST/OBC/EWS) from competent Jharkhand authority — if claiming reservation
4. Jharkhand domicile/residency certificate — if claiming local candidate benefits
5. Jharkhand Local Candidate Certificate (as per applicable Jharkhand rules)
6. Government-issued photo identity proof (Aadhaar/Voter ID/Passport)
7. PwBD certificate (from competent medical authority) — if claiming PwBD benefit
8. Printout of the online application form
9. The official JSSC JILCCE notification brochure (Parishisht appendix) has prescribed certificate formats — use only those for applicable categories.
